Misleading scavengers

I cancelled my policy with them and a few days later I got a mail stating the below:

We refer to your request dated 2 January 2018 for the termination of your abovementioned plan. I have tried to contact you telephonically but was unsuccessful.

The plan is currently in ex-dividend phase which means that dividends are being declared on the funds that the assets are invested in. This happens at certain times of the year. It can take up to 15 days for the dividends to be declared, during which time the payment cannot be finalised. As soon as the dividends are declared and the payment finalised, we will send confirmation of the payment. It may take quicker than 15 days to finalise the transaction, depending on how soon the dividends are declared.

On the attached page there is two options from which you can choose. Please indicate your option for me to be able to proceed with the request. You can email me directly at ********** and I will then attend to your request.

*We will recalculate the values on receipt of this documentation. Payment will then take place according to the recalculated values.*

Seeing that matters like this cannot be put on hold indefinitely, we will regard the request as finalised should it not be received within 10 working days.

If you require any further information or service, you can send us an email or contact the Client Care Centre at the telephone number stated below.

I did not understand the the above to I called their service centre and he advise as follow Option number 1: I can take what ever is available now then they will give what ever profit after the 15 days..

Option 2: I can wait until all calculations are done and get all the money at once after the 15days

I took option 1 as both options seems like a win win situation.

A week after I followed up again telephonicaly and they just advised me of the current amount before the calculation was done and same was deposited in to my account and I never heard from the dividends

I sent a follow up email and a week went by with no response

How can I trust them in future
